Fluff Castlevania The Cursed trilogy.

I'm sure someone's already pointed this out but I think it's really cool that with the new game coming out we have a trilogy of Castlevania games the all involve Trevor Belmont and have curse in their title. Dracula's Curse, Curse of Darkness, and Belmont's Curse. I don't know if that was intentional or coincidence but it's really cool.
